//========= Copyright 2018, HTC Corporation. All rights reserved. ===========
#if UNITY_EDITOR
using UnityEngine;
using UnityEditor;
using System;
namespace VIVE
{
namespace FacialTracking.Sample
{
[CustomPropertyDrawer(typeof(EyeShapeTable))]
public class EyeShapeTableDrawer : PropertyDrawer
{
public override void OnGUI(Rect position, SerializedProperty property, GUIContent label)
{
EditorGUI.BeginProperty(position, label, property);
Rect newFieldPosition = EditorGUI.PrefixLabel(position, GUIUtility.GetControlID(FocusType.Passive), label);
newFieldPosition.height = EditorGUIUtility.singleLineHeight;
Rect newLabelPosition = position;
newLabelPosition.width -= newFieldPosition.width;
newLabelPosition.height = EditorGUIUtility.singleLineHeight;
SerializedProperty propSkinedMesh = property.FindPropertyRelative("skinnedMeshRenderer");
SerializedProperty propEyeShapes = property.FindPropertyRelative("eyeShapes");
EditorGUI.PropertyField(newFieldPosition, propSkinedMesh, GUIContent.none);
newFieldPosition.y += EditorGUIUtility.singleLineHeight;
SkinnedMeshRenderer skinnedMesh = propSkinedMesh.objectReferenceValue as SkinnedMeshRenderer;
if (skinnedMesh != null && skinnedMesh.sharedMesh.blendShapeCount > 0)
{
if (propEyeShapes.arraySize != skinnedMesh.sharedMesh.blendShapeCount)
{
propEyeShapes.arraySize = skinnedMesh.sharedMesh.blendShapeCount;
for (int i = 0; i < skinnedMesh.sharedMesh.blendShapeCount; ++i)
{
SerializedProperty propEyeShape = propEyeShapes.GetArrayElementAtIndex(i);
string elementName = skinnedMesh.sharedMesh.GetBlendShapeName(i);
propEyeShape.intValue = (int)XrEyeShapeHTC.XR_EYE_SHAPE_NONE_HTC;
foreach (XrEyeShapeHTC EyeShape in (XrEyeShapeHTC[])Enum.GetValues(typeof(XrEyeShapeHTC)))
{
if (elementName == EyeShape.ToString())
propEyeShape.intValue = (int)EyeShape;
}
}
}
for (int i = 0; i < skinnedMesh.sharedMesh.blendShapeCount; ++i)
{
SerializedProperty propEyeShape = propEyeShapes.GetArrayElementAtIndex(i);
newLabelPosition.y = newFieldPosition.y;
string elementName = skinnedMesh.sharedMesh.GetBlendShapeName(i);
EditorGUI.LabelField(newLabelPosition, " " + elementName);
EditorGUI.PropertyField(newFieldPosition, propEyeShape, GUIContent.none);
newFieldPosition.y += EditorGUIUtility.singleLineHeight;
}
}
EditorGUI.EndProperty();
}
public override float GetPropertyHeight(SerializedProperty property, GUIContent label)
{
int LineCount = 1;
SerializedProperty propSkinedMesh = property.FindPropertyRelative("skinnedMeshRenderer");
SkinnedMeshRenderer skinnedMesh = propSkinedMesh.objectReferenceValue as SkinnedMeshRenderer;
if (skinnedMesh != null) LineCount += skinnedMesh.sharedMesh.blendShapeCount;
return EditorGUIUtility.singleLineHeight * LineCount;
}
}
}
}
#endif
